About The Opportunity

Jacobs is a market leader in the transportation sector, working with major clients and delivering projects from global mega-projects to local initiatives. In Construction Advisory, you will support the successful delivery of projects by providing construction input, primarily during the outline design and consent phases. You will assist in creating the construction strategy, phasing, methodology, and programme, taking into account environmental and logistical constraints and construction best practices.
